A manufacturing company in Wakefield seeks a Machine Operator responsible for operating injection molding machines, ensuring quality through inspection, and participating in secondary operations.
Candidates should preferably hold a high school diploma and possess good communication skills.
The role involves manual tasks including trimming and packaging parts. The environment is fast-paced and requires the ability to lift weights and adhere to safety standards.
